Different positions, your level of arousal, and your own personal preferences and experiences can all affect how this feels to you. Squirting exits through the urethra, not the vagina. Researchers believe that female ejaculate is produced in the Skene’s glands, specialized tissues surrounding the urethra.

Stimulating the g-spot also stimulates the Skene’s gland, and it eventually drains into the urethra. Yup how to make a woman squirt, this is the gland responsible for squirting or ejaculation. Unlike the prostate gland, which has its own set of prostate massagers, the Skene’s gland cannot be stimulated directly and thus must be stimulated through the g-spot. The size and anatomy of the Skene’s gland can vary with each individual, which also explains why some women can easily squirt while others find it difficult.
Some experts believe that all women squirt but most don’t know it, as the fluid may flow backward into the bladder. It’s completely possible that you’ve squirted during sex without realizing it. Mastering both external and internal spots is key to maximizing your partner’s pleasure.
